You better fulfill my demands now.

This is a harsh demand telling someone to comply right away.

From The Unforgettable Love, Episode 1

When do people say this?

Scene Context

Someone forcefully orders another person to meet their demands immediately.

Usage Scenario

Use this only in aggressive arguments or scripted drama. It sounds rude and threatening in normal conversation.
